► Introduction to Dispersion-Strengthened Copper Products
Product Characteristics: High strength and hardness, resistance to high-temperature softening up to 980°C, excellent electrical and thermal conductivity, non-magnetic, and anti-adhesion.

► Challenges in Preparing Dispersion-Strengthened Copper Materials
Excess free oxygen and coarse alumina particles at grain boundaries are the root causes of hydrogen embrittlement and cold-working cracking.
For every 100g of copper containing 100ppm of oxygen, 14cm3 of high-pressure steam can be generated during hydrogen annealing at 800°C, causing the copper to rupture.

► Major Applications of Dispersion-Strengthened Copper in the Welding Field
An ideal material for the new generation of electrodes: Nano-scale Al2O3 particles reinforce the copper matrix, providing stable microstructure, high strength, high hardness, high conductivity, and resistance to high-temperature softening.
► Applications of Dispersion-Strengthened Copper in Other Fields
High-energy combustion chamber heat sinks, CT machine ball valves for medical devices, inertial guidance components, high-voltage DC relay contacts, aerospace radar components, and photon absorbers for high-energy physics experiments.
Copper-Nickel-Tin Alloy
► Introduction to Copper-Nickel-Tin Products
Product Characteristics: Age-hardening alloy with ultra-high strength and elasticity, excellent wear and corrosion resistance, beryllium-free, non-magnetic, and environmentally friendly.
► Technical Challenges
Using first-principles calculations and molecular dynamics to optimize alloy composition, the alloy billets are prepared via powder metallurgy and continuous casting methods. These approaches address the severe segregation of Sn elements during billet preparation and overcome key technical challenges in producing high-performance rods.
Key Technology 1: Homogenization Manufacturing of Large-Scale Powder Metallurgy Ingot Billets and Controlled Forming Technology for Bars
• Key preparation technology for large-scale homogenized billet ingots, addressing the severe segregation issue of Sn elements in large-scale billet ingots; key technology for radial forging and heat treatment of high-performance bars, solving the challenge of precise and efficient forming of products.
Key Technology 2: Homogenization Manufacturing of Large-Scale Melt-Cast Billets and Combined Deformation Heat Treatment Technology
• By optimizing composition, crystalliser design, and controlling the drawing and casting process, inverse segregation is suppressed, significantly improving the dendritic structure of large-scale billet ingots and achieving homogenized billet preparation; key technology for combined deformation heat treatment of high-performance bars, enabling controlled forming of products and enhancing their overall performance.
►Technical Features
Establishment of an alloy system with independent intellectual property rights, optimizing alloy composition through physical and chemical metallurgy and first-principles calculations; excellent mechanical properties, with uniformly structured copper-nickel-tin bars prepared, exhibiting a tensile strength greater than 1100 MPa and an elongation greater than 9%; formation of industrialization capabilities, enabling high-quality manufacturing of large-scale copper-nickel-tin bars.
►Main Application Areas of Copper-Nickel-Tin Alloys
Aerospace: Primarily used in the manufacturing of aircraft landing gear bushings, heavy-duty bearings, and other components;
Petroleum: Primarily used in the manufacturing of drilling couplings, roller bit floating discs, and other parts;
Construction Machinery: Primarily used in the manufacturing of wear-resistant components in various heavy-duty machinery equipment;
Industrial Robots: Can be used in the manufacturing of robot joints, reducers, motors, and other components.
